Buying Guide: High-Performance Paver Locking Sand

What matters most for joint stability?

Joint width range, cure time, and water resistance are crucial. Look for products with a clear minimum depth and suitable joint widths to match your paver design. If your project includes deep joints or heavy traffic, prioritize sands offering robust locking and rapid setting without haze.

Which joint width do you need?

Many sands stabilize joints from 1/8″ up to 4″ or more. For standard residential patios, 1/4″ to 1/2″ joints cover most installations and balance aesthetics with durability. Deep joints may require products rated for 3/4″ to 2″ depths.

Weather considerations

Choose rainfast or rapid-set formulations if your climate includes frequent rain or dew. In cooler regions, ensure the product recommends application above freezing and consider products that minimize haze and residue in damp conditions.

Ease of use and cleanup

Easy pour designs, minimal residue, and low-dust formulas save time during installation and cleanup. If you’re working solo or with limited tools, a product that reduces the need for additional water tools or blowers can be beneficial.

Color and appearance

Colors can dramatically affect curb appeal. Select titanium gray, slate, tan, or beige hues that complement your paver palette. Be aware that some shades can appear lighter or darker after weather exposure; plan for a uniform color across the project.

Best practices for application

  • Ensure joints are clean, dry, and properly compacted before applying polymeric sand.
  • Apply when temperatures are suitable and avoid applying to saturated surfaces.
  • Sweep the sand into joints evenly and compact lightly to reduce voids.
  • Rinse according to product instructions to activate binders without washing out joints.

Maintenance and longevity

Periodic maintenance includes clearing debris and inspecting joints for washout or weed growth. Reapplication may be necessary for heavily trafficked paths or after large-scale maintenance projects.

FAQ

  1. Which polymeric sand is best for deep joints? Look for products that specify up to 4″ joint coverage and use a formulation designed to lock deeper joints in place.
  2. Can these sands prevent weed growth? Yes, most polymeric sands form a binding matrix that reduces weed emergence in joints when cured properly.
  3. Is there a risk of haze on concrete pavers? Some sands are formulated to minimize haze; following application instructions and using dust-free formulas helps reduce this issue.
  4. How soon can I walk on or park on a newly filled area? Many products set quickly, but full cure varies; follow manufacturer guidelines for cure time before heavy use.
  5. Do these sands replace edging or grout? No, polymeric sands are not substitutes for grout or paver edging in structural terms; they stabilize joints and resist erosion, but edging remains necessary in some installations.
  6. Are darker sands better for hiding stains? Dark colors can better conceal dirt and wear in high-traffic areas, but the choice should align with your aesthetic goals and paver color.
